实验八:音频频谱分析仪设计与实现.docVIP

  • 10
  • 0
  • 约3.68万字
  • 约 28页
  • 2017-02-15 发布于湖北
  • 举报

实验八:音频频谱分析仪设计与实现.doc

实验八:音频频谱分析仪设计与实现

实验八:音频频谱分析仪设计与实现 一、实验原理: MATLAB是一个数据分析和处理功能十分强大的工程实用软件,其数据采集工具箱为实现数据的输入和输出提供了十分方便的函数和命令。本实验要求基于声卡与MATLAB实现音频信号频谱分析仪的设计原理与实现,功能包括: (1)音频信号输入,从声卡输入,从WAV文件输入,从标准信号发生器输入; (2)信号波形分析,包括幅值,频率,周期,相位的估计,以及统计量峰值,均值,均方值和方差的计算; (3)信号频谱分析,频率,周期的估计,图形显示幅值谱,相位谱,实频谱,虚频谱和功率谱的曲线。 1.频率(周期)检测 对周期信号来说,可以用时域波形分析来确定信号的周期,也就是计算相邻的两个信号波峰的时间差,或过零点的时间差。这里采用过零点(t)的时间差T(周期)。频率即为频率即为f=1/T,由于能够求得多个T值,故采用他们的平均值作为周期的估计值。 2.幅值检测 在一个周期内,求出信号最大值与最小值的差得一半记为A,同样得到多个A值,但第一个A值对应的和不是在一个周期内搜索得到的,故以除第一个以外的A值的平均作为幅值的估计值。 3.相位检测 采用过零法,即通过判断与同频零相位信号过零点时刻,计算其时间差,然后换成相应的相位差。,同样以的平均值作为相位的估计值。 4.数字信号统计量估计 (1)峰值P的估计 在样本数据x中找出最大值与最小值,其

文档评论(0)

1亿VIP精品文档

相关文档